This is a mid-to-senior electrical engineering role focused on building systems design across commercial, institutional, and industrial projects. You will develop construction-ready documentation, coordinate across disciplines, support client interaction, and mentor junior staff.

You’ll be hands-on with production—while also stepping into leadership responsibilities across key parts of the project lifecycle (scope, coordination, deliverables, deadlines, and quality control).

Key Responsibilities

Project Leadership Support & Coordination

  • Manage project timelines, deliverables, and communication between internal design teams and clients

  • Coordinate with internal disciplines (mechanical/plumbing, structural, civil, etc.) and external partners to ensure complete design integration

  • Provide project consultation related to schedules, deadlines, site surveys, punch lists, building codes, and engineering standards

Electrical Design & Documentation

  • Produce electrical design deliverables aligned with project scope, specifications, and budgeted hours

  • Develop complete electrical construction documents suitable for permitting, including:

    • power plans

    • lighting plans

    • panel schedules and circuiting

    • one-lines and risers (when applicable)

    • details and equipment coordination

  • Prepare accurate engineering specifications and design documentation within project parameters

  • Research and evaluate engineering solutions consistent with project requirements and constructability expectations

QA/QC and Technical Accuracy

  • Execute QA/QC procedures consistently and accurately

  • Coordinate drawing quality and accuracy across disciplines and trades

  • Maintain drafting/engineering standards and contribute to lessons learned and continuous improvement

Client-Facing Communication & Professional Documentation

  • Represent the engineering team in client meetings throughout design and construction

  • Maintain professional project documentation (meeting notes, coordination items, client responses, etc.)

  • Assist with proposal preparation and engineering agreements

Mentorship & Team Support

  • Support onboarding, mentoring, and oversight of junior engineers and designers

  • Provide guidance on:

    • drafting standards

    • coordination workflows

    • engineering documentation expectations

    • professional project execution habits

Billing & Project Administration

  • Ensure timely billing submission for assigned projects

  • Follow established standards, procedures, and work practices

  • Collaborate on continuous improvement initiatives to streamline delivery and reduce waste/cost
